1 Based on conditions in Eastern Panhandle.
2 Dormant or delayed-dormant only.
3 Do not apply to sweet cherries.
4 Is likely to cause mite increase following application.
5 Use mixture containing malathion, methoxychlor and captan. This mixture may
not be as effective for some pests as other individual chemicals that are recommended.
Read the pesticides label carefully and use the chemicals in accordance with label cautions, warning and directions.
